The AC drain tube on a 1998 Toyota 4Runner is typically located on the passenger side of the vehicle, near the firewall. It extends through the floor of the vehicle to allow condensation from the air conditioning system to drain outside. To access it, you may need to look underneath the vehicle or remove any undercarriage covers if applicable. Ensure it's clear of any blockages for proper drainage.

To replace the transmission fluid in a 2008 Toyota 4Runner, first, ensure the vehicle is on a level surface and the engine is warm. Remove the transmission fluid drain plug and allow the old fluid to completely drain out. Once drained, replace the drain plug and refill the transmission with new fluid using a funnel through the dipstick tube, ensuring you use the correct type of fluid specified in the owner's manual. Finally, start the engine, let it run for a few minutes, and check the fluid level, adding more if necessary.
